Abstract
BACKGROUND: Glucocorticoids, the class of steroids used in management of asthma, have been observed to be associated with adverse events such as increased coagulation and inhibition of fibrinolysis. This study evaluated the risk of VTE in relation to the use of glucocorticoids in patients with asthma.Entities:

The Association Between Any Glucocorticoid Exposure and VTE for Asthma Patients Aged 20–59 Years in CPRD 1995–2015 (n=5840)
| Odds Ratio (95% Confidence Interval) for Venous Thromboembolism (VTE) |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Cases/Controls | Model 1a OR (95% CI) | Model 2b OR (95% CI) | Model 3c OR (95% CI) | |
| Unexposed | 296/1763 | 1.0 (reference) | 1.0 (reference) | 1.0 (reference) |
| Exposed | 872/2909 | 1.8 (1.6–2.1) | 1.7 (1.5–2.0) | 1.7 (1.5–2.0) |
| Unexposed | 296/1763 | 1.0 (reference) | 1.0 (reference) | 1.0 (reference) |
| Current | 670/1992 | 2.1 (1.8–2.5) | 1.9 (1.6–2.3) | 1.9 (1.6–2.3) |
| Recent | 118/495 | 1.4 (1.1–1.8) | 1.4 (1.1–1.8) | 1.4 (1.1–1.8) |
| Past | 84/422 | 1.2 (0.9–1.6) | 1.2 (0.9–1.6) | 1.2 (0.9–1.5) |
| Unexposed | 296/1763 | 1.0 (reference) | 1.0 (reference) | 1.0 (reference) |
| Systemic | 171/281 | 3.8 (3.0–4.8) | 3.5 (2.7–4.5) | 3.5 (2.7–4.5) |
| Inhaled | 701/2628 | 1.6 (1.4–1.9) | 1.5 (1.3–1.8) | 1.5 (1.3–1.8) |
Notes: aUnadjusted. bAdjusted for phlebitis, COPD, diabetes, BMI, smoking. Conditional on the matching factors. cAdjusted for phlebitis, COPD, diabetes, BMI, smoking, hormone replacement/OCP, epilepsy, alcohol. Conditional on the matching factors. Exposed = glucocorticoid use less than 1 year prior to the index date. Unexposed = glucocorticoid use 1 year or more prior to the index date; Current use = glucocorticoid use less than 90 days prior to the index date; Recent use = glucocorticoid use 90 days–less than 180 days prior to the index date; Past use = glucocorticoid use 180 days–less than 1 year prior to the index date.
Abbreviations: OR, odds ratio; 95% CI, 95% confidence interval.
